DESCRIPTION:Celebrate the best of Tampa Bay high school film making with the Tampa Museum of Art’s Youth Council! \nThis year’s Young Directors’ Film Festival will be held at two locations: Tampa Theatre and Tampa Museum of Art. The two events are within a short 5 to 7 minute walk. The films will be screened in the Tampa Theatre over two viewing sessions\, at 1:15p and 3:00p. The awards will be announced at the Tampa Museum of Art during a ceremony starting at 4:30. As always\, the event and museum admission for the day of the festival are FREE! \nThe Youth Council’s Young Director’s Film Festival highlights the creative talents of high school students from across the Tampa Bay Area\, providing them with a unique platform to showcase their films.

DESCRIPTION:Exhibit Z: Architecture Challenge\nSaturday\, November 15 | 2 pm\nHow high can you build a bridge… made out of marshmallows and spaghetti? \nBring two or three friends to find out with the Youth Council’s Architecture Challenge. Teams compete to build bridges using unconventional materials. Categories include\, tallest\, longest cantilever\, most creative\, and best name. \nExhibit Z is TMA Youth Council’s bi-monthly program for the 2025-2026 school year that welcomes teens to the Tampa Museum of Art on a regular basis for fun\, safe\, and creative experiences.
